The brief

Bury Council is seeking a suitably qualified and experienced provider for: The Provision of an AVC Management Service SCOPE Bury Council is seeking the provision of fully managed solution towards a salary sacrifice scheme in respect of Additional Voluntary Contributions (AVC's).

The solution will include provision of a dedicated website, incorporating an administration facility to fully manage employee applications and salary sacrifice data, integrating the provider application process and creating payroll reports and AVC provider payment schedules.

The platform must be simple to use and be able to communicate the scheme to the workforce effectively.

The provider should ensure compliance and provide employees with a customer contact support mechanism to deal with any queries.
